From 7ca0bc89820f23b0ee2c0bbe501107381960fb00 Mon Sep 17 00:00:00 2001 From: Roshan Pius Date: Fri, 1 Dec 2023 19:19:56 +0000 Subject: [PATCH] Revert^2 "pantah(nfc): Modify NFC overlays for NFC apex" 08fbfb05f16c273d2940d2b687a5113990f4a3ea Bug: 303286040 Test: Compiles (cherry picked from https://googleplex-android-review.googlesource.com/q/commit:2280e6ea3db5e414f1ace9734d3066d9b3eb4654) Merged-In: I4ea4668bd7de33fa5a6c80b742dab0a6b27b4936 Change-Id: I4ea4668bd7de33fa5a6c80b742dab0a6b27b4936 Change-Id: Ie620addb17b635f30a6d79661cd3f0ded2afe0df --- cheetah/rro_overlays/NfcOverlay/Android.bp | 9 +++++ .../NfcOverlay/AndroidManifest.xml | 27 ++++++++++++++ cheetah/rro_overlays/NfcOverlay/OWNERS | 2 ++ .../NfcOverlay/res/values/config.xml | 35 +++++++++++++++++++ device-cheetah.mk | 3 +- device-panther.mk | 3 +- panther/rro_overlays/NfcOverlay/Android.bp | 9 +++++ .../NfcOverlay/AndroidManifest.xml | 27 ++++++++++++++ panther/rro_overlays/NfcOverlay/OWNERS | 2 ++ .../NfcOverlay/res/values/config.xml | 35 +++++++++++++++++++ 10 files changed, 150 insertions(+), 2 deletions(-) create mode 100644 cheetah/rro_overlays/NfcOverlay/Android.bp create mode 100644 cheetah/rro_overlays/NfcOverlay/AndroidManifest.xml create mode 100644 cheetah/rro_overlays/NfcOverlay/OWNERS create mode 100644 cheetah/rro_overlays/NfcOverlay/res/values/config.xml create mode 100644 panther/rro_overlays/NfcOverlay/Android.bp create mode 100644 panther/rro_overlays/NfcOverlay/AndroidManifest.xml create mode 100644 panther/rro_overlays/NfcOverlay/OWNERS create mode 100644 panther/rro_overlays/NfcOverlay/res/values/config.xml diff --git a/cheetah/rro_overlays/NfcOverlay/Android.bp b/cheetah/rro_overlays/NfcOverlay/Android.bp new file mode 100644 index 0000000..83a878d --- /dev/null +++ b/cheetah/rro_overlays/NfcOverlay/Android.bp @@ -0,0 +1,9 @@ +package { + default_applicable_licenses: ["device_google_pantah_license"], +} + +runtime_resource_overlay { + name: "NfcOverlayCheetah", + sdk_version: "current", + product_specific: true +} diff --git a/cheetah/rro_overlays/NfcOverlay/AndroidManifest.xml b/cheetah/rro_overlays/NfcOverlay/AndroidManifest.xml new file mode 100644 index 0000000..5241aa4 --- /dev/null +++ b/cheetah/rro_overlays/NfcOverlay/AndroidManifest.xml @@ -0,0 +1,27 @@ + + + + + + + diff --git a/cheetah/rro_overlays/NfcOverlay/OWNERS b/cheetah/rro_overlays/NfcOverlay/OWNERS new file mode 100644 index 0000000..35e9713 --- /dev/null +++ b/cheetah/rro_overlays/NfcOverlay/OWNERS @@ -0,0 +1,2 @@ +# Bug component: 48448 +include platform/packages/apps/Nfc:/OWNERS diff --git a/cheetah/rro_overlays/NfcOverlay/res/values/config.xml b/cheetah/rro_overlays/NfcOverlay/res/values/config.xml new file mode 100644 index 0000000..0055264 --- /dev/null +++ b/cheetah/rro_overlays/NfcOverlay/res/values/config.xml @@ -0,0 +1,35 @@ + + + + true + true + + GP4BC + GE2AE + GFE4J + + true + + 75 + 160 + false + + 38 + + + 100 + + diff --git a/device-cheetah.mk b/device-cheetah.mk index e7b42ee..6ce4cf4 100644 --- a/device-cheetah.mk +++ b/device-cheetah.mk @@ -117,7 +117,8 @@ endif PRODUCT_PACKAGES += \ $(RELEASE_PACKAGE_NFC_STACK) \ Tag \ - android.hardware.nfc-service.st + android.hardware.nfc-service.st \ + NfcOverlayCheetah # SecureElement PRODUCT_PACKAGES += \ diff --git a/device-panther.mk b/device-panther.mk index 36253be..50fd0c8 100644 --- a/device-panther.mk +++ b/device-panther.mk @@ -96,7 +96,8 @@ endif PRODUCT_PACKAGES += \ $(RELEASE_PACKAGE_NFC_STACK) \ Tag \ - android.hardware.nfc-service.st + android.hardware.nfc-service.st \ + NfcOverlayPanther # SecureElement PRODUCT_PACKAGES += \ diff --git a/panther/rro_overlays/NfcOverlay/Android.bp b/panther/rro_overlays/NfcOverlay/Android.bp new file mode 100644 index 0000000..a1d3b96 --- /dev/null +++ b/panther/rro_overlays/NfcOverlay/Android.bp @@ -0,0 +1,9 @@ +package { + default_applicable_licenses: ["device_google_pantah_license"], +} + +runtime_resource_overlay { + name: "NfcOverlayPanther", + sdk_version: "current", + product_specific: true +} diff --git a/panther/rro_overlays/NfcOverlay/AndroidManifest.xml b/panther/rro_overlays/NfcOverlay/AndroidManifest.xml new file mode 100644 index 0000000..5241aa4 --- /dev/null +++ b/panther/rro_overlays/NfcOverlay/AndroidManifest.xml @@ -0,0 +1,27 @@ + + + + + + + diff --git a/panther/rro_overlays/NfcOverlay/OWNERS b/panther/rro_overlays/NfcOverlay/OWNERS new file mode 100644 index 0000000..35e9713 --- /dev/null +++ b/panther/rro_overlays/NfcOverlay/OWNERS @@ -0,0 +1,2 @@ +# Bug component: 48448 +include platform/packages/apps/Nfc:/OWNERS diff --git a/panther/rro_overlays/NfcOverlay/res/values/config.xml b/panther/rro_overlays/NfcOverlay/res/values/config.xml new file mode 100644 index 0000000..d5bfd3d --- /dev/null +++ b/panther/rro_overlays/NfcOverlay/res/values/config.xml @@ -0,0 +1,35 @@ + + + + false + true + + GQML3 + GVU6C + G03Z5 + + true + + 70 + 150 + false + + 38 + + + 97 + +